Printer port forward PROBLEM

Hi, i have 3 locations in 3 different cities. 2 of my locations i have successfully port forwarded to my printer and i can print from any location to those printers. Those routers are not Fortigate routers. Somehow i cannot print at the 3rd location where we use a Fortigate. The ip address of the 3rd location is for example 65.65.65.65 and the ip address of the printer is 192.168.20.4 i have added under firewall -> virtual ip a port forward like this: Edit Virtual IP Mapping Name - Printer External Interface - external Type Static NAT - Port Forwarding External IP Address - 65.65.65.65 External Service Port - 9100 Map to IP - 192.168.20.4 Map to Port - 9100 The printer still appears offline and i cannot print anything to the printer either. do i miss something? Works fine und Linksys and DLink. Spend now 2 days and simply cannot get to print thru the Fortigate :( Help needed Thanks Gill

firewall policies i had internal->external 2 Internal Metalan always ANY ENCRYPT 1 all all always ANY ACCEPT i ADDED 3 all Metalan always printport ACCEPT TRIED ALSO 3 all printer always printport ACCEPT
rwpatterson
Valued Contributor III

Policy 3 should be from external to internal. The service (if custom) should be: source port range 1-65535 destination port range 9100-9100
